About The Entheos Trust

The Entheos Trust exists to offer encouragement to church leaders and training to congregations as they seek to engage their communities. We have over 25 years expereince of assisting churches as they seek to engage their communities is credible and relevant ways. Richard Hardy, our founder and director assisted the Baptist Union of Great Britian in the creation and formulation of their very successful Mission Consultancy Programmr. This has been used across the UK over the past 6 /7 years and has seen hundreds of churches take new steps in being good news to their communities. Richard was also the chief architect of Care for the Family's Engage Initiative that has seen the development of the Engage Today Website - a useful resource for all those wanting to engage. In his time with Care for the Family he was instrumental in delivering a very succesful series of events called Engage. These events saw over 5, 000 church leaders come together to be inspired and encouraged to take further steps in their community engagement. The Entheos Trust aims to take the church leader and their church on a journey of self discovery. The aim is that the church discovers how to be the good news in their community - in word and deed!
